Please help me welcome another new coach joining the Northgate Stingrays this yearโฆ
Coach Mekkiye!
I started swimming through a park district in Chicago in first grade and continued through high school. I swam at Lake View High School, where I was named MVP for two years before COVID-19 interrupted the season. During my sophomore and junior years, I swam for a club team to prepare for college recruiting. My senior year, I was recruited to Washington & Jefferson College to swim and play water polo. In college, I competed in the 500 freestyle, 200 freestyle, and 200 backstroke. Although I have not coached before, I am excited to meet everyone, share my love for the sport, and help each swimmer grow while having fun in the water!

Letโs welcome Coach Audrey to the Northgate Stingrays!
Coach Spotlight: COACH AUDREY
A little background on your swim career and any coaching history.
I was a competitive swimmer for over 13 years! I grew up swimming competitively with my club team the Chambersburg Chargers and swam for my high school team the Chambersburg Trojans. Then I competed as a Division III swimmer throughout my four years of college at Washington & Jefferson College (Go Presidents)! In college I developed into a distance swimmer, competing the 500, 1000 or mile almost every meet! I have coached swim camps and clinics at W&J for the past four years! I look forward to continuing my coaching journey with NGAC and hope to pass on the love for this sport to the next generation!

๐ COACH SPOTLIGHT:
Letโs welcome Coach Alex to the Northgate stingrays!
Background: I began swimming at age 9 on a summer league team in Akron, Ohio, where I
lived until 2024. I started swimming competitively in 5th grade and continued through high
school, later competing on the club swim team at BGSU. My favorite events were the 200
IM, 500 Freestyle, and 100 Breaststroke. I began coaching as a junior coach at age 15, and
in 2021, I helped launch a USA Swimming club team at my alma mater, Copley High
School. Alongside a few other coaches, we grew the team to 75 swimmers. I took a break
from coaching in 2024 when I moved to Connecticut with my partner while they completed
school, then relocated to Pittsburgh in 2025 after accepting a job offer at Highmark Health.

๐ Coach Spotlight: COACH RACHEL ๐
This will be Coach Rachelโs 5th season with NGAC (1 season back in 2015-2016!). She swam competitively for 9 years and was on Sewickley YMCA, Avonworth Alligators and Quaker Valley High School Swim teams. Throughout her time with the Avonworth Alligators, she found her passion for coaching swimming. This led her to coach for Avonworth Alligators in the summer and Slippery Rocky Swim team while she attended Slippery Rock University. She is excited to be back for another season and looks forward to working with the other coaches to improve the swimmersโ strokes and endurance while having fun as we work hard to crush their goals at meets!

SWIM SEASON IS ALMOST HERE, and we are excited to start announcing this years coaching staff! Starting with our head coach firstโฆ
๐ Coach Spotlight: COACH Sean๐
A little background on your swim career and any coaching history. Swim Career -
Since I was 4yrs old. Swam for the Weirton WV, Akron OH & Galion OH YMCAโs. High schools โ Galion and Ashland. Then the East regional USA swim team until I was 20.
I have been coaching since 2006 with NGAC and recently joined the HS coaching staff. Every season is different and brings different challenges and rewards. Coaching is not a โjobโ to me. It is my happy space after working my real job.
